Chromium: Rings, a trace element in steel.
Iron: Cylinders, rotating shafts, the valve train, and any steel part sharing the oil.
Copper: Brass or bronze parts, copper bushings, bearings, oil coolers, also an additive in some gasoline engine oils.
Lead: Bearings.
Tin: Bearings, bronze parts, piston coatings.
Molybdenum: Anti-wear additive, some types of rings.
Nickel: Trace element in steel.
Manganese: Trace element, additive in gasoline.
Silver: Trace element.
Titanium: Trace element.
Potassium: Antifreeze inhibitor, additive in some oil types.
Boron: Detergent/dispersant additive, antifreeze inhibitors.
Silicon: Airborne dirt, sealers, gaskets, antifreeze inhibitors.
Sodium: Antifreeze inhibitors, additive in some gasoline engine oils.
Calcium: Detergent/dispersant additive.
Magnesium: Detergent/dispersant additive.
Phosphorus: Anti-wear additive.
Zinc: Anti-wear additive.
Barium: Detergent/dispersant additive
